For many of us, the thought or even smell of coffee is enough to get us up and out of bed. However, new research suggests the best time to drink coffee isnt the first thing in the morning.
A study conducted by researchers at the University of Bath has found that drinking coffee before eating in the morning can have a negative effect on blood sugar control which could be a risk factor for diabetes and heart disease.
